Today marks two significant birthdays in the history of clockmaking: Seth Thomas, American manufacturer and pioneer in the mass production of clocks (1785-1859), and Edward John Dent, British clockmaker to Queen Victoria who was commissioned to design Big Ben (1790-1853). It's also the birthday of airplane pioneer Orville Wright (1871-1948).
